AdrienneP171 · Oct 2025

I found an affordable hotel! A friend and I stayed here for two nights while going to see the Sand Dunes National Park, Zapata Falls, Crestone, the Alamosa Wildlife Refuge and the Russell Lakes State Wildlife Area. The hotels is off the beaten track but not by far, about two blocks off the busy Hwy 160. It's a cozy hotel with good amenities: on-site parking, breakfast, comfy beds, microwave, fridge, TV, aircon, desk and two chairs, and plenty of closet space. The bathroom is large and the shower was good. And the staff was very pleasant and helpful. For two nights, with breakfast, we paid a total of $178 (including taxes)!
